Comprehending the Aviation MRO Software Market's Segmentation

Type-wise segmentation for the Aviation MRO Software Market

  • Cloud Based

  • On Premises

The Aviation MRO (Maintenance, Repair, and Overhaul) Software market is primarily categorized into Cloud-Based and On-Premises solutions, each with unique attributes.

Cloud-Based solutions offer advantages like reduced upfront costs, scalability, and real-time data access, facilitating collaboration among teams and maintenance facilities. However, they may raise concerns regarding data security and dependence on internet connectivity. The demand for Cloud-Based software is growing due to increased reliance on digital solutions and the need for remote accessibility, driven by modernization in the aviation industry and the push for efficiency.

On-Premises solutions, conversely, provide enhanced control over data and customization but come with higher initial costs and maintenance responsibilities. Their growth is bolstered by industries requiring stringent compliance and robust internal systems.

Prominent players such as Boeing and SAP dominate both markets while new entrants, including specialized startups, are emerging to cater to niche needs. Both market types hold significant potential, as ongoing advancements in aviation technology and increasing regulatory requirements drive continued investment in MRO software.

Application-Based Aviation MRO Software Market Segmentation: 

  • Original Equipment Manufacturers (OEM)

  • Maintenance, Repair, and Overhaul (MRO)

  • Airlines

The Aviation MRO Software market encompasses several key applications: Original Equipment Manufacturers (OEM), Maintenance, Repair, and Overhaul (MRO) providers, and Airlines.

OEM applications focus on parts management, compliance tracking, and repair schedules. They ensure manufacturers maintain regulatory standards and optimize product lifecycle, contributing significantly to growth as demand for compliance and efficiency increases.

MRO applications streamline maintenance workflows, inventory management, and workforce scheduling. Their importance lies in reducing downtime and operational costs, driving growth as airlines seek to enhance efficiency and minimize expenses in a competitive environment.

Airline applications emphasize fleet management, scheduling, and performance monitoring. Their ability to enhance operational efficiency generates strong growth as airlines prioritize profitability and customer satisfaction.

As of recent estimates, the MRO segment captures the largest market share due to its critical role in operational safety and regulatory compliance. This segment’s substantial impact is underscored by the increasing demand for efficient fleet maintenance solutions and technological advancements that support predictive maintenance capabilities, driving its continuous growth in the aviation industry.

Landscape of Competition in the Aviation MRO Software Market

The Aviation Maintenance, Repair, and Overhaul (MRO) software market is a crucial component of the aerospace industry, enabling airlines and maintenance organizations to optimize their operations, reduce costs, and enhance compliance with regulatory standards. The market is currently marked by strong competition among several key players, each offering distinct solutions tailored to the needs of different segments within the aviation sector.

HCL Technologies has positioned itself as a noteworthy player in the MRO sector with its focus on digital transformation and data analytics. Their offerings typically include integration with existing systems to enhance operational efficiency and predictive maintenance solutions. HCL is leveraging its expertise in IT services to provide comprehensive end-to-end solutions.

Boeing, a major player in the aerospace industry, offers its own suite of MRO solutions. Their offerings include advanced analytics capabilities and cloud-based platforms designed for airline operators and MRO service providers. Boeing’s market share benefits from its longstanding relationships with major airlines and its extensive experience in aerospace engineering.

SAP provides an integrated enterprise resource planning (ERP) solution that includes MRO capabilities. Their extensive suite allows for seamless integration across different functions, enabling better visibility and control over maintenance operations. SAP is recognized for its strong data management and analytics capabilities, making it a choice for large-scale operations seeking comprehensive solutions.

IBM delivers MRO software with a strong emphasis on artificial intelligence and machine learning. Their solutions focus on predictive maintenance and operational insights, which help airlines to understand equipment performance and mitigate potential failures. IBM’s collaborative partnerships and cloud offerings position it effectively in the market.

Ramco Systems is known for its specialized focus on aviation and aerospace, offering a fully integrated MRO solution that covers maintenance, inventory, and supply chain management. Their user-friendly interface and mobile capabilities cater specifically to the aviation industry, differentiating them in a crowded market.

IFS offers an aviation-specific MRO module as part of its broader ERP suite. Their solutions are designed to enhance aircraft maintenance work orders, inventory management, and compliance. IFS positions itself strongly by catering to both commercial and military aviation sectors.

Oracle’s MRO software is integrated within its comprehensive cloud applications platform. The focus on robust analytics, performance management, and optimized supply chain processes allows Oracle to remain competitive in the market. Its large client base and established reputation help maintain a solid market position.

Infor provides a specialized MRO solution integrated with its cloud-based ERP offering. Their focus on industry-specific functionalities, including advanced scheduling and compliance features, makes them a strong contender for companies seeking tailored solutions.

Trax has carved out a niche by offering a cloud-based aviation MRO solution that focuses on enhancing operational efficiencies and improving aircraft maintainability. Their strong customer base in the airline and MRO service provider sectors enhances their market presence.

Swiss AviationSoftware offers solutions specifically for the aviation industry, emphasizing compliance and regulatory oversight. Their approach centers on industry-specific challenges, providing tools that assist with airworthiness management and maintenance tracking.

IBS Software Services is well-regarded for its passenger service systems as well as MRO software. Their offerings focus on eradicating inefficiencies in the maintenance process and leveraging data analytics to enhance decision-making.

Rusada specializes in airworthiness and maintenance management software, offering tailored solutions for both commercial and business aircraft operators. Their focus on regulatory compliance and usability makes them an appealing option for many organizations.

Commsoft's OASES platform is noted for its flexibility and scalability, allowing airlines and MRO providers to customize their maintenance management software according to their specific needs. This adaptability can be a significant advantage in the dynamic aviation marketplace.

Flatirons Solution provides integrated aviation data and configuration management solutions, focusing on the needs of complex aerospace operations. Their emphasis on compliance and data integrity helps attract organizations seeking to optimize their maintenance programs.

Sopra Steria integrates MRO capabilities within its broader IT services, promoting innovation and digital transformation in aircraft maintenance processes. Their customer-centric approach and extensive consultancy services enhance their competitive edge.

 The Evolving Landscape of Aviation MRO Software Market:

The Aviation Maintenance, Repair, and Overhaul (MRO) Software market has seen significant evolution in recent years, driven by advancements in technology and increased demand for efficient maintenance solutions. Currently, the market is witnessing robust growth, facilitated by the rising global aircraft fleet, regulatory requirements for safety and compliance, and a shift toward digitization and automation in maintenance processes.

Key growth drivers include the increasing demand for enhanced operational efficiency, cost reduction in maintenance activities, and the integration of predictive maintenance technologies powered by AI and machine learning. Additionally, the need for real-time data analytics and better inventory management has further boosted the adoption of MRO software across aviation companies. However, challenges such as high initial investment costs and the complexity of integrating new systems with legacy operational frameworks can constrain market growth.

Regionally, North America holds a significant market share, propelled by the presence of major aviation players and stringent safety regulations. Europe follows closely, with a growing focus on sustainable aviation practices. Asia-Pacific is emerging as a key growth region due to rising air travel and increasing investments in aviation infrastructure.

In terms of market types, there is a strong demand for cloud-based solutions, offering flexibility and scalability. Key applications range from aircraft maintenance planning to compliance management. As the aviation sector anticipates recovery from global disruptions, the MRO software market is expected to grow significantly, driven by trends such as digital twin technology, enhanced cybersecurity measures, and increasing collaboration between aviation stakeholders. This growth trajectory indicates a compelling future for the Aviation MRO Software market as organizations seek to improve efficiency and safety.
